Abstract

The invention discloses a wireless head-wearing type infrared body temperature tester based on a bluetooth technology. Real-time detection can be conducted on body temperature of a human body through an infrared body temperature testing module according to the set period by the body temperature tester, meanwhile the body temperature of the human body can be detected accurately as much as possible by adopting a three-point sampling mode of forehead sampling and sampling of temples on two sides, the sampling period can be set in a wireless mode through an intelligent terminal with a bluetooth function, the sampling frequency can reach 0.8-1 Hz, a sampling result can be displayed on a liquid crystal display (LCD) screen of the tester and can also be displayed on the intelligent terminal with the bluetooth function, and the intelligent terminal also has the functions of setting, data storage, analysis, displaying, drawing, early warning and the like. The body temperature tester can serve as a household body thermometer and is especially suitable for medical and scientific research occasions requiring high-accuracy high-frequency collection of the body temperature of the human body to research real-time change of the body temperature, convenient to wear and high in adaptability.

The specific embodiment
As depicted in figs. 1 and 2, the wireless head-band infrared body temperature tester that the present invention is based on Bluetooth technology is characterized in that, it comprises the intelligent terminal 15 of the first fixation clamp 1, the first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4, the second fixation clamp 5, elastic bandage 6, sponge liner 7, bluetooth communication module 8, central control module 9, LCD display 10, power module 11, bluetooth enable; The first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4, bluetooth communication module 8, LCD display 10 and power module 11 all are connected with central control module 9 and especially control; The first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4, bluetooth communication module 8, LCD display 10 and central control module 9 all are connected with power module 11 and especially power.The first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4, bluetooth communication module 8, central control module 9, LCD display 10, power module 11 all is positioned on the sponge liner 7, but lay respectively at the both sides of sponge liner 7, the first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4 is positioned at the inboard of sponge liner 7, bluetooth communication module 8, central control module 9, LCD display 10, power module 11 is positioned at the outside of sponge liner 7, be banded before whole tester is worn, be respectively the first infrared body temperature detection module 2 from an end to the other end of sponge liner 7, bluetooth communication module 8, central control module 9, the second infrared body temperature detection module 3, LCD display 10, the 3rd infrared body temperature detection module 4 and power module 11.
Such as Fig. 3, Fig. 4 and shown in Figure 5, the first fixation clamp 1 is positioned at an end of sponge liner 7, and is adjacent with the first infrared body temperature detection module 2, and sponge liner 7 is connected with elastic bandage 6, and the second fixation clamp 5 is positioned at an end of elastic bandage 6.Be banded before whole tester is worn, be respectively the first fixation clamp 1, sponge liner 7, elastic bandage 6, the second fixation clamp 5 from an end to the other end, the first fixation clamp 1 and the second fixation clamp 5 interlocked and finish when the temperature taking instrument was worn.
As shown in Figure 3, whole instrument is worn complete rear the first fixation clamp 1 and the second fixation clamp 5 is positioned at the human body head right side, power module 11 is positioned at the left side of human body head, the second infrared body temperature detection module 3 is positioned at the inside of sponge liner 7, be close to the middle of human body forehead to detecting accurately, bluetooth communication module 8 and central control module 9 are positioned at the outside of the left side sponge liner 7 of the second infrared body temperature detection module 3 and conveniently carry out bluetooth communication with extraneous intelligent terminal, LCD display 10 is positioned at the outside of the right side sponge liner 7 of the second infrared body temperature detection module 3, makes things convenient for the monitoring personnel to carry out numerical value and observes.Power module 11 is positioned at the outside of sponge liner 7, conveniently it is charged.
As shown in Figure 4, whole instrument wear complete after, the 3rd infrared body temperature detection module 4 is positioned at the human body head left side, the inside of sponge liner 7, be close to left side temple 12 to carrying out accurately measurement of bldy temperature, the right and left of LCD display 10 and power module 11 apportions the 3rd infrared body temperature detection module 4, sponge liner 7 is to the cut-off of power module 11 places, and the human body head latter half is connected by elastic bandage 6.
As shown in Figure 5, whole instrument wear complete after, the first infrared body temperature detection module 2 is positioned at the human body head right side, the inside of sponge liner 7, be close to right side temple 13 to carrying out accurately measurement of bldy temperature, the left and right sides of the first fixation clamp 1 and the second fixation clamp 5 and bluetooth communication module 8 and central control module 9 apportions the first infrared body temperature detection module 2, the cut-off of sponge liner 7 to first fixation clamps 1 place, the human body head latter half is connected by elastic bandage 6, the first fixation clamp 1 interlocks namely to finish with the second fixation clamp 5 and is connected, and the length that the second fixation clamp 5 place mechanisms can adjust elastic bandage 6 embeddings is fit to the comfortable state that human body is worn to adjust to.
As shown in Figure 6, user with instrument correctly join single complete after, can communicate by the intelligent terminal 15 of bluetooth communication 14 technology and bluetooth enable, utilize 15 pairs of wireless head-band infrared body temperatures of intelligent terminal tester of Bluetooth function to carry out the setting that sampling period, sampling open, receive signal and carry out by bluetooth communication 14 central control modules 9.After each sampling period finished, central control module 9 still fed back the signal that receives with the mode of bluetooth communication 14 and the intelligent terminal 15 of bluetooth enable, to carry out the work of back.
As shown in Figure 7,11 pairs of the first infrared body temperature detection modules 2 of power module,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4, bluetooth communication module 8, central control module 9 and LCD display 10 are powered; Central control module 9 and the first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4 carry out bidirectional data transfers, central control module 9 is sent to the first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the state of the 3rd infrared body temperature detection module 4 its detections of control and the cycle of sampling with control signal, and the first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4 send to the process that central control module 9 carries out the back with the body temperature analogue signal that is collected; Central control module 9 carries out both-way communication with bluetooth communication module 8, central control module 9 sends three road body temperature signals that collect send to bluetooth enable by bluetooth module 8 intelligent terminal 15 to bluetooth, and bluetooth module 8 receives the configuration information of sending from the intelligent terminal 15 of bluetooth enable and sends the setting up procedure that central control module 9 is realized control to simultaneously; Central control module 9 carries out transfer of data with LCD display 10, and central control module 9 control LCD displays 10 show the digital average value that three road body temperature gather.
The implementation procedure that the present invention is based on the wireless head-band infrared body temperature tester of Bluetooth technology mainly is divided into two aspects, respectively based on the wireless head-band infrared body temperature tester of Bluetooth technology by the fixed cycle carry out process that body temperature sampling, processing, LCD show and based on the wireless head-band infrared body temperature tester of Bluetooth technology and the intelligent terminal of bluetooth enable communicate and control in terminal, the process of numerical value demonstration, storage, analysis, early warning, setting, the below will describe in detail one by one.
As shown in Figure 8, central control module 9 at first receives the intelligent terminal's 15 of bluetooth enable signalization, central control module 9 obtains the setting in sampling period, enter the state of waiting for start signal, after central control module 9 receives start signal, central control module 9 control power modules 11 are opened the first infrared body temperature detection module 2, the second infrared body temperature detection module 3, the 3rd infrared body temperature detection module 4 three tunnel temperature check modules, begin simultaneously temperature check, central control module 9 inside begin to carry out timing simultaneously, the sample detecting time of infrared body temperature detection module was about for 0.5 second, processing time was about about 1 second, this performance on central control module 9 and temperature check module is decided, after sampling finishes, central control module 9 control bluetooth communication modules 8 send to the signal that collects the intelligent terminal 15 of bluetooth enable, open simultaneously LCD display 10, three tunnel meansigma methodss that detect data are shown at LCD display 10, meanwhile, to compare with the sampling period of setting between 9 timing of central control module, if more than or equal to the sampling period the time that automatically will sample carry out zero clearing and reopen gatherer process, if the sampling time was then proceeded to judge less than the sampling period, until the sampling time carried out zero clearing again and reopens gatherer process more than or equal to the sampling period.
As shown in Figure 9, the intelligent terminal 15 of bluetooth enable at first sends to central control module 9 by bluetooth communication 14 with the settings in sampling period and arranges, then open sampling process by bluetooth communication 14 and central control module 9, central control module 9 is opened three tunnel temperature check modules and is detected, the result that then will gather carries out bluetooth communication 14 by bluetooth communication module 8, three circuit-switched data are all sent to the intelligent terminal 15 of bluetooth enable, the intelligent terminal 15 of bluetooth enable at first stores respectively data, then carry out the demonstration of a certain road body temperature acquired signal in three tunnel by artificial setting or the meansigma methods of three road signals shows, in the process of intelligent terminal's 15 deal with data of bluetooth enable, can carry out the whether normal judgement of body temperature, numerical value and predefined healthy scope that the intelligent terminal 15 of bluetooth enable can will soon show before demonstration compare, if normally then do not report to the police, will carry out audible alarm and the mode by wireless or telecommunications and the external world if there is abnormal conditions and contact and carry out early warning.

Embodiment
In the present embodiment, based on the function of each module of the wireless head-band infrared body temperature tester of Bluetooth technology and type selecting with reference to being described below:
Central control module 9 is based on the core controller of the wireless head-band infrared body temperature tester of Bluetooth technology, the operation of its control A, B, C three road infrared body temperature detection modules, running status and the LCD liquid crystal display screen of controlling simultaneously power module show testing result, and control bluetooth communication module and intelligent terminal communicates, can adopt the STM32F103ZET6 STM32 ARM development board that can adopt WaveShare company, but be not limited to this.
The first infrared body temperature detection module 2 carries out the conversion of signal to the infrared-ray collection of measuring point by infrared detection technology, can adopt HC-SR501 infrared detection module and the LHI778 infrared detection probe of the exploitation of German PerkinElmer company to develop.
The second infrared body temperature detection module 3 carries out the conversion of signal to the infrared-ray collection of measuring point by infrared detection technology, can adopt HC-SR501 infrared detection module and the LHI778 infrared detection probe of the exploitation of German PerkinElmer company to develop.
The 3rd infrared body temperature detection module 4 carries out the conversion of signal to the infrared-ray collection of measuring point by infrared detection technology, can adopt HC-SR501 infrared detection module and the LHI778 infrared detection probe of the exploitation of German PerkinElmer company to develop.
Bluetooth communication module 8 is the instruments that communicate with the intelligent terminal under the control of central control module, realizes the process of bluetooth communication, can adopt the BLKMDBC04B bluetooth communication principal and subordinate one bluetooth module of CSI and cFeon company exploitation to develop.
LCD display 10 modulars show demonstration place of testing result at the detector body under central control module control, can adopt the LCD1602 module of ST company exploitation to develop.
Power module 11 is in order in order to power to modules and the running status of control modules under the control of central authorities controls module, can adopt LM2596 and the LM2587 of ST company to cooperate the APA3312 midget relay of PANASONIC to develop, but be not limited to this.
The intelligent terminal 15 of bluetooth enable be to wireless head-band infrared sensing tester arrange, the important terminal of data storage, analysis, demonstration, drawing, early warning, can adopt the products such as smart mobile phone with Bluetooth function, notebook computer, panel computer, but be not limited to this.
